2025-03-30 06:29:48

💻📚Oracle经典教程学习笔记✨

导读 今天来聊聊如何用Oracle数据库中的`ROWNUM`关键字查询`emp`表的数据!🔍假设你想从`emp`表中获取第2条到第5条记录,这个小技巧可是非常实用...

今天来聊聊如何用Oracle数据库中的`ROWNUM`关键字查询`emp`表的数据!🔍假设你想从`emp`表中获取第2条到第5条记录,这个小技巧可是非常实用哦。首先,我们需要了解`ROWNUM`是Oracle用来限制返回行数的一个伪列。它会为查询结果集中的每一行分配一个从1开始的顺序号。

例如,如果你想直接筛选出第2到第5条记录,可以使用以下SQL语句:

```sql

SELECT

FROM emp

WHERE ROWNUM BETWEEN 2 AND 5;

```

但这里有个小坑需要注意!Oracle不会直接按照你期望的方式去计算区间范围,所以实际操作时可能需要稍微调整逻辑,比如先通过子查询固定行号范围再进行筛选。💡

掌握这类基础查询技巧,不仅能提升工作效率,还能帮你更好地理解SQL语句背后的运行机制。💪快试试吧!🌟

Oracle SQL 数据库学习 ROWNUM